Solution for 7b^2-9b=0 equation:



7b^2-9b=0
a = 7; b = -9; c = 0;
Δ = b2-4ac
Δ = -92-4·7·0
Δ = 81
The delta value is higher than zero, so the equation has two solutions
We use following formulas to calculate our solutions:
$b_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$
$b_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$

$\sqrt{\Delta}=\sqrt{81}=9$
$b_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(-9)-9}{2*7}=\frac{0}{14} =0 $
$b_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(-9)+9}{2*7}=\frac{18}{14} =1+2/7 $
